MID: Child first victim of Gaza tank battles: medics


04 Jan 2009 8:11 AM

GAZA CITY, Jan 3 AFP - A Palestinian child has been killed by Israeli tank fire and 11 other children have been wounded as Israeli forces battled with Hamas fighters after crossing into Gaza, emergency services say.

Israeli tanks and troops had late on Saturday pushed into two areas of northern Gaza, one near the Erez crossing and another east of the town of Jabaliya, near an Islamic cemetery.

Israeli tanks opened fire on Hamas positions after entering the impoverished territory and Hamas forces replied with mortar fire, witnesses told AFP.

They said there were explosions and tank fire just north of Jabaliya, where Palestinian militants were responding with rocket fire.

A Palestinian child was killed and 11 other children were wounded in the strike, when a tank shell hit a house in eastern Gaza City, Gaza medics said.

Explosions and shooting could be heard in many areas as troops backed by Apache helicopters forged into the territory, they said.

Militants fired mortars and detonated roadside bombs. The heaviest fighting was reported in and around Jabaliya.

Several people were reported injured but exact figures were hard to obtain, an AFP correspondent said.

Israeli ground troops launched an offensive a week after the start of air strikes which killed at least 460 Palestinians and caused widespread destruction.
